Wer hat bewertet

Umbra
Titel: Wer hat bewertet
Version: 1.0
Beschreibung: Hallo,
mich haben ein paar User gefragt ob es nicht möglich währe die Bewertungen zu sehen, die ihnen andere User verpasst haben.

Nach kurzer Bedenkzeit ist dieser Hack entstanden.
Es ist zwar nicht mein erster aber es ist der erste den ich veröffentliche...

Was macht er:

Wie der Name schon sagt ist es möglich zu sehen wer einen User bewertet hat.
Des weiteren wird angezeigt mit wie vielen Punkten der User bewertet wurde.
Dem "Bewerter" wird auch die Möglichkeit gegeben einen Grund für seine Bewertung mit anzugeben.

Die Rechte, wer die Bewertungen sehen darf und wer nicht, können in ACP eingestellt werden.
----
Demo: http://www.terra-animals.de/bewertung_screen.jpg

weiter zum Download
r3alm
Hi, der SQL Befehl für die Tabelle bbX_votes ist fehlerhaft!

Anstatt

code:
1:
ALTER TABLE `bb1_votes` ADD `rating_kommentar` VARCHAR( 300 ) NOT NULL ;


muss:

code:
1:
ALTER TABLE `bb1_votes` ADD `rating_kommentar` VARCHAR( 255 ) NOT NULL ;


( Meldet mein phpMyAdmin, bei der Install wurde es aufgrund dieses Fehlers auch nicht gemacht. )

Ansonsten funktioniert der Prima, der Hack!
Elite
hab den Hack installiert.

Problem: wenn ich auf "Wer hat bewertet" gehe sehe ich nur ein weißes Fenster = kein Inhalt.

Meldung: template "userrating_view" doesnt exist

template wurde aber vor dem Setup hochgeladen und ist auf dem Server zu sehen...

EDIT: Erledigt, habe die templates im ACP manuell hinzugefügt. jetzt passt es

EDIT Nr.2: ist es möglich, dass User mehrmals von der gleichen Person bewertet werden können? Kann mir da jemand helfen?
Umbra
Moin großes Grinsen

Hast du die Templates auch gecacht?

Zitat:
EDIT Nr.2: ist es möglich, dass User mehrmals von der gleichen Person bewertet werden können? Kann mir da jemand helfen?


Das ist leider nicht möglich.
Elite
gecacht? verwirrt

Bin Anfänger...Klär mich mal auf.

Wieso sind Mehrfachbewertungen nicht möglich?

Ist es dann möglich, seine Bewertungen zu korrigieren?
fightclub
Zitat:
Original von Umbra
Moin großes Grinsen

Hast du die Templates auch gecacht?

Zitat:
EDIT Nr.2: ist es möglich, dass User mehrmals von der gleichen Person bewertet werden können? Kann mir da jemand helfen?


Das ist leider nicht möglich.


hi, danke für den super hack - gibt es denn keine möglichkeit den hack zu erweitern das man einen user nach einer bestimmten zeit nochmals bewerten kann?
Zeitenwandel
also bei mir funktioniert es nicht kann rechte etc. einstellen habs auch gecrached aber es passiert nix wenn ich auf Mitglied bewerten klicke unglücklich
fightclub
hmmm, hab den hack installier - wenn ich jemand bewerte und einen grund dafür angeb - wird aber nichts gespeichert - dh. das fenster "wer hat bewertet" bleibt leer - woran liegt das?
lert
Habe das selbe Prob, es wird keine bewertung und kein Grund angezeigt nachdem bewertet wurde. ie Tabelle wird zwar angezeigt aber eben ohne inhalt. Welche datei is dafür zuständig das ergebniss in dem Popup anzuzeigen?

Habe mal ein Bild angehangen von dem was ich meine, hoffe ihr könnt helfen.
Umbra
Moin großes Grinsen

Sorry das ich mich jetzt erst melde, hatte leider keine Zeit.

Also wenn das Fenster so aussieht wir bei lert dann fügt unter

if ($action == 'view_userrating') {


folgendes ein:

if (isset($_REQUEST['userid'])) $userid = intval($_REQUEST['userid']);


register_globals läßt grüßen Versagt
Night Wolf
ich habe auch ein Problem nachdem ich den hack eingebaut hatte ging mein profiel nicht mehr es kam immer :

Parse error: parse error, unexpected T_STRING in www.blalba.de/wbb2/profile.php on line 1

das verstehe ich nicht kann eigentlich kaum html xD habe gerade erst gelernt wie man hacks einbaut und nun gehen die Profile nicht mehr !!!

ich habe alles nochmal rückwärts gemacht leider ist der immernoch da !
Umbra
Hallo,

wie sieht denn bei dir die Zeile 1 in der profile.php aus?
Mich B...
Hab das gerade eingebaut und funktioniert soweit ganz gut

Ein großes Problem hab ich aber trotzdem und zwar komme ich jetzt nicht mehr in mein Profil geschockt

Zitat:
Parse error: syntax error, unexpected '}' in /www/htdocs/v149796/wbb2/usercp.php on line 559



EDIT
Zeile 559 müsste das sein verwirrt

Zitat:
wbb_trim($_POST['r_emailonapplication']);
Octavian
Also ich würde den Hack acu gerne einbauen. Aber da ich mcih nicht so gut damit auskenne, habe ich Angst, dass ich, auf Grund der ganzen Probleme, die die anderen User hatten, etwas kaputt mache und damit ein riesen Problem bekomme.
Deshalb wollte ich mal nahfragen, ist dieser Hack denn jetzt komplett richtig und kann man ihn jetz Fehlerfrei einbauen?
LG
Mich B...
Der Hack funktioniert bei mir mittlerweile, dank der Hilfe des Hackerstellers. Freude

Bei mir lags an der Usermap, das hat sich mit dem Hack ein wenig gebissen.
Octavian
Also ich habe es auhc versucht. leider geht es nicht. Wie kann ich denn überhaupt sehen, dass jemand wie abgestimmt hat. Im Gruppenmeue benutzerrechte hat sich allerdings was getan. Was ist da falsch?

Das update von 2.1 auf 2.2 geht nciht. Das setup wird nciht auisgeführt.
Umbra
Hallo smile

Zitat:
Das update von 2.1 auf 2.2 geht nciht.


Soweit wie ich weiß hab ich nur eine Version geschrieben verwirrt


Was hast du da jetzt genau eingebaut???
Diver
Hallo,

ich bekomme bei der Installation folgende Fehlermeldung:

Warning: fclose(): supplied argument is not a valid stream resource in /home/vhosts/5000133563/diver071.de/htdocs/wbb2/acp/setup.php on line 149

Der Hack scheint aber zu funktioniern, das einzige was nicht geht:

Der grafische Balken ist weg.
Octavian
Oh hallo Umbra.. tut mir leid, dass ich jetzt erst zurück schreibe. habe gar nciht angezeigt bekommen, das neue beiträge geshcireben wurden verwirrt

Als das oben genannte problem ist vorbei. leider zeigt er mir dennoch nicht den grund der bewertung an. und das liegt daran, weil man keinen grund für eine bewertung eingeben kann. Wo ist denn da der fehler?

LG
Umbra
Moin großes Grinsen

@Octavian
Hast du die Änderungen im Template userrating_window gemacht???